The flower I paired with Suki Lane is the typically summer flower, although, in suitable environments, they can bloom throughout the year.
In ancient Greece, Lilium was associated with purity; it was believed to descend directly from the milk of Hera. It's name, which derives from the Greek term "Leiron", is translated with the word purity, also referred to as chastity and candour. Lilium has always been associated with pure and regal values. The Egyptian people linked the figure of Lilium to the power and absolutism of the sovereignty of the Pharaoh; furthermore, these flowers were the symbol of the purity and virginity of the young people, who were destined to be married. For the Romans, Lilium was associated with fertility, the symbol of procreation, sublimated by love. During the wedding ceremony, for example, the priest who celebrated the wedding used to place a crown on the bride's head, made up of lilies and ears of wheat: the former indicated purity, while the latter was a good omen for a life of abundance.
